AIA Adds Five Insurers As Members

|

NU Online News Service, Dec. 3, 2:46 p.m.EST?The Washington, D.C.-based American InsuranceAssociation said yesterday that the 406-member trade group addedfive new insurers to the organization last month.[@@]

|

Elected to membership by the AIA board on Nov. 12 were EmployersInsurance Group, Federated Insurance, Mitsui Sumitomo InsuranceGroup USA, SeaBright Insurance and W. R. Berkley Corporation

|

AIA President Robert E. Vagley said the association looksforward to working with the new members "to help drive ourcollective public policy agenda forward."

|

Employers Insurance Group, based in Reno, Nev., providesworkers' compensation insurance, claims management, loss preventionconsulting, underwriting and care management services, and hasdirect written premiums totaling $114 million.

|

Federated Insurance in Owatonna, Minn., is a property-casualtymutual insurance company writing personal and commercial lines with2003 direct written premiums projected at $1.4 billion.

|

Mitsui Sumitomo Insurance Group USA, based in Warren,N.J.,
is part of Japan's Mitsui Sumitomo Insurance Company, Ltd, andspecializes in providing commercial property and casualtyinsurance, loss control, claims administration, and rehabilitationservices with personal lines insurance services. Gross writtenpremium in 2002 totaled $295.6 million

|

SeaBright Insurance Company, based in Seattle, Wash., is a newcompany that began operating this October as a specialty workers'compensation insurer providing comprehensive loss control and claimmanagement solutions.

|

W. R. Berkley Corporation, based in Greenwich, Conn., providesspecialty insurance, alternative markets, reinsurance, regionalproperty-casualty insurance and international coverage. Thecorporation's 2002 direct written premiums were $2.4 billion.

|

AIA said, in addition to the five mentioned, other leadinginsurers that have become AIA members this year include ArchCapital and USAA.
